The LSU men's hoops team started out their season with a dominant victory as the Tigers toppled Tarleton State 96-60 in Baton Rouge.

Max Mackinnon scored a team-high 19 points while Dedan Thomas Jr. finished with 16 points and eight assists.

The 1-0 Tigers will host New Orleans on Monday night.

In other action, Southern lost to Marquette 100-82 in Milwaukee. Michael Jacobs had a team-high 21 points as the Jaguars fell to 0-2.

Louisiana plays host to Southeastern Louisiana tomorrow night. The Ragin' Cajuns and Lions both enter at 0-1.

On Saturday, Tulane will host Texas State, while New Orleans entertains Southern-New Orleans. The Green Wave and Privateers are both 1-0.
